Hadith 17394

حَدَّثَنَا هَاشِمُ بْنُ الْقَاسِمِ ، حَدَّثَنَا لَيْثٌ ، حَدَّثَنَا قَبَاثُ بْنُ رَزِينٍ ، عَنْ عَلِيِّ بْنِ رَبَاحٍ ، عَنْ عُقْبَةَ بْنِ عَامِرٍ الْجُهَنِيِّ ، قَالَ : خَرَجَ عَلَيْنَا رَسُولُ ا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 وَنَحْنُ نَتَدَارَسُ الْقُرْآنَ ، قَالَ : " تَعَلَّمُوا الْقُرْآنَ وَاقْتَنُوهُ " ، قَالَ قَبَاثٌ : وَلَا أَعْلَمُهُ إِلَّا قَالَ : " وَتَغَنُّوا بِهِ ، فَإِنَّهُ أَشَدُّ تَفَلُّتًا مِنَ الْمَخَاضِ فِي عُقُلِهَا " .
It is narrated from Hazrat Uqbah bin Amir (may Allah be pleased with him) that once we were sitting in the mosque reciting the Holy Qur'an when the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) came to us and greeted us with salam. We replied to him, then the Messenger of Allah (peace and blessings be upon him) said: Acquire the knowledge of the Book of Allah, hold firmly to it, and recite it with melody. By the One in whose hand is the life of Muhammad, this Qur'an slips away even faster than camels that are untied from their enclosures.
Hadith Reference مسند احمد / مسند الشاميين / 17394
Hadith Grading حکم دارالسلام: حديث صحيح ، وهذا إسناد جيد
